Transaction 59d6564015f8abf8249ba5a31a47896a73b810a8ba8f331e5f0eeb3d27afc560
1 Input
1 Output
-
59d6564015f8abf8249ba5a31a47896a73b810a8ba8f331e5f0eeb3d27afc560:0
- value
- 3427543
- script pubkey
- OP_0 OP_PUSHBYTES_20 ee80c861cf931b8cf67fe52681bd7401dc5604c7
- address
- bc1qa6qvscw0jvdceanlu5ngr0t5q8w9vpx83qnmvn